## Break-Glass Access — Tokenhearth Refresh Bug

If the session-token refresh loop in Tokenhearth locks out support accounts again, use break-glass access rather than waiting for the Marrowgate on-call. This grants a 30-minute admin session and pages the Ellsworth security desk automatically. Enter the emergency console with the passphrase that follows.

vault phrase of yaguf-hahaf = druath-holix

# Break-Glass Access — InvoForge Renderer

Plugin authors normally interact with the InvoForge PDF renderer through the sandboxed plugin API only. Break-glass access exists solely for incidents where a malformed plugin corrupts the render queue and the sandbox cannot be reached. Request approval from the on-call steward first; all break-glass sessions are logged and reviewed within 24 hours. Once approval is granted, unlock the emergency console using the recovery passphrase that appears immediately below.

recovery phrase for yawif-hahif: druys-kelius-ralax-raliel

Hi team,

Before I hand off the 3.2 release, please note the humidity sensor drift reported on Verdana controllers in the Elmbrook trial site. Drift exceeds 4% after roughly ten days of continuous operation; firmware 3.2.1 adds an automatic recalibration cycle every 72 hours. Support should advise growers to install 3.2.1 and trigger a manual recalibration once. The hotfix bundle must be verified before distribution, so I'm including the signing key used for the 3.2.1 packages below.

release key, fahof-yagap: bky3_m5d

## Further Reading

Plugin authors targeting the Ledgerline admin dashboard should take care that dark-mode support goes beyond swapping colors: semantic tokens, contrast ratios, and chart palettes must all be handled through the theming API rather than hard-coded values. A full walkthrough of the token system, with accessibility guidance and migration examples, is maintained on the internal page here.

operations page: https://confluence.lumicsys.internal/projects/display/projects/display